Audi dealer invoice pricing is typically at ~6% off MSRP. those of us getting that are using the Audi Supplier discount where the dealer puts up 4% and Audi another 2%. If you're ordering a new car then 6% + AudiCare is the best you're likely to do unless you're eligible for a loyalty or conquest bonus (which may or may not be available to those of us at the head of the line).

If you're not eligible for the 6% Supplier Discount, there's also Audi NA Club. They offered 6% off if you have been a member for at least 6 months as last year's perk and hope to renew the same offer for 2015. I might give them a call to confirm if that deal's been renewed before ordering.
